UPDATE 2 - SOLUTION! So..., me and CHAT GPT have figured everything out! I had a corruption of the Unraid OS. at the beginning we kinda were in a loop going back and forth - 'check DNS, set DNS to 8.8.8.8 , restart router ....etc etc', but once I started to feed it some lines from the log, and some other observation, as we run some other tests suggested by GPT - it came to a conclusion that I have an OS corruption. we reinstalled the OS, saved all the configs, and that's it! everything works! THANKS CHAT GPT!!!!! LOVE YOU!!! for record - I used the paid version GPT 4.0, its a lot smarted vs. 3.5. to Summarize for people who may have same problem as me - - IF pinging www.google.com/github.com/any other WORKS - IF you restarted all your routers/AccessPoints (Wi-Fi stations) And you still CAN'T access the internet (community apps, or updates, or OS updates), - CONSIDER REINSTALLING FRESH UNRAID OS! /!\IMPORTANT/!\ to BackUp 'Config' folder from your Unraid flash drive before reformatting /!\/!\ I also recommend to test the flash drive with H2testW app (its for windows only unfortunately, other versions like for Mac did not work...), but VM to the Resque - anyway this app fills the flash drive with data then compares it, if flash drive has bad blocks or something - you will know. (btw - I just found that one of my NEW usb sticks from SanDisk was dead! so, great tool - btw - guess who recommended to use it ) Good Luck!!!   10. It seems that router firmware update fixed the issue! (though the previous FW was from 2014 so not that old...) Anyway, Plex did not want to connect at first anyway, but after i disabled "specify port manually" suddenly my Tower showed up on my router's UPnP page with Internal Port being 32400, while External Port being 16565, as well as 14439. Before FW upgrade Tower did not even show up in UPnP page on my router, and in Plex server showed External and Internal ports as 32400 (and no internet connection). Thanks everyone for help!
